Exome Survey and Candidate Gene Re-Sequencing Identifies Novel Exstrophy Candidate Genes and Implicates LZTR1 in Disease Formation

Köllges, Ricarda ; Stegmann, Jil ; Schneider, Sophia ; Waffenschmidt, Lea ; Fazaal, Julia ; Breuer, Katinka ; Hilger, Alina C. ; Dworschak, Gabriel C. ; Mingardo, Enrico ; Rösch, Wolfgang ; Hofmann, Aybike ; Neissner, Claudia ; Ebert, Anne-Karolin ; Stein, Raimund ; Younsi, Nina ; Hirsch-Koch, Karin ; Schmiedeke, Eberhard ; Zwink, Nadine ; Jenetzky, Ekkehart ; Thiele, Holger ; Ludwig, Kerstin U. ; Reutter, Heiko



Abstract

Background: The bladder exstrophy-epispadias complex (BEEC) is a spectrum of congenital abnormalities that involves the abdominal wall, the bony pelvis, the urinary tract, the external genitalia, and, in severe cases, the gastrointestinal tract as well.
